Kobe and Vanessa first met in November of 1999 when the latter was working as a background dancer for the rap duo "Tha Eastsidaz." The Lakers star, who was there to work on a rap album, fell in love with Vanessa and six months later, the couple was engaged. Their relationship moved steadily after, and the duo got married in 2001 at the St. Edward the Confessor Catholic Church in Dana Point, California.

The couple shared four children together and were together for over two decades before Kobe's untimely death in 2020.

Vanessa Bryant continues the philanthropy work first started by Kobe Bryant amid LA fires

Although known for his exploits on the court, Kobe Bryant was much more than just a legendary basketball player. The Philadelphia native was a huge philanthropist who dedicated his life to helping various communities through his non-profit organization, Mamba Sports Foundation, which he founded in 2018.

After his tragic death in a helicopter crash on January 26, 2020, Vanessa Bryant has continued the work Kobe started, as their foundation helps many communities and individuals today.

Vanessa recently shared a post highlighting the organization's work especially during the recent Los Angeles fires which affected thousands of people across the city:

" Today, @MambaMambacitaSports took our first step in supporting children and families that had to evacuate their homes due to the LA fires," she wrote, sharing a post on Instagram.

After the death of Kobe and daughter Gianna in 2020, Vanessa renamed the foundation to "Mamba & Mambacita Sports Foundation," honoring both their memories.
